CPU Cores and Base Frequency

The AMD A10-7300 is a 4 core processor with a clock frequency of 1.90 GHz (3.20 GHz). The processor can compute 4 threads at the same time. The AMD FX-8150 clocks with 3.60 GHz (4.20 GHz), has 8 CPU cores and can calculate 8 threads in parallel.

Thermal Management

The AMD A10-7300 has a TDP of 19 W. The TDP of the AMD FX-8150 is 125 W. System integrators use the TDP of the processor as a guide when dimensioning the cooling solution.

Technical details

The AMD A10-7300 has 4.00 MB cache and is manufactured in 28 nm. The cache of AMD FX-8150 is at 8.00 MB. The processor is manufactured in 32 nm.
